Artist's Description

Oil painting entitled Hunting Buffalo Camouflaged with Wolf Skins, 1832, by George Catlin. g. George Catlin (1796-1872) was an American painter, author and traveler who specialized in portraits of Native Americans in the Old West. Catlin foresaw a tragic future for the American bison and attempted to keep a record of this magnificent mammal from every angle and at every stage of its life.
